Justify whether it is true to say that the sequence having following nth term is an A.P.
an = 2n – 1

Given: an = 2n – 1.
First few terms:
a1 = 2(1) – 1 = 1,
a2 = 2(2) – 1 = 3,
a3 = 5, ... so the sequence is 1, 3, 5, 7, ...
Compute difference between consecutive terms:
an + 1 – an = [2(n + 1) – 1] – [2n – 1]
= (2n + 1) – (2n – 1)
= 2
The difference an + 1 – an is constant (equals 2) for all n, so the sequence has a fixed common difference.
Yes. The sequence with an = 2n – 1 is an arithmetic progression with first term a1 = 1 and common difference d = 2.
